Superintendent Job Responsibilities:
- Oversees daily operations at a construction site.
- Leads daily morning meetings with the entire crew.
- Follows construction drawings and approved plans.
- Uses ProCore to manage projects.
- Orders necessary equipment, tools, and materials.
- Helps to set and stick to the budget and schedule.
- Writes daily logs and other necessary documentation.
- Makes sure all local, state, and national business codes and regulations are followed.
- Ensures that the team adheres to all company policies and safety protocols.
- Works directly with the project manager, architect, and subcontractors in a positive manner.
Superintendent Qualifications and Skills:
- Demonstrates strong organization and problem-solving skills.
- Excels at motivating a team and has strong management skills.
- Experience with ProCore, required.
- Experience using Microsoft Office including word, excel and project.
- Experience working in Hospitals (Infection Control, Safety Protocols, etc.)
- Handles the physical demands of the job, including standing, walking, and sitting for long periods, and lifting 50 pounds.
Education and Experience Requirements:
- A high school diploma or equivalent is required.
- An associate’s or bachelor’s degree is desired.
- OSHA 10 required and OSHA 30 desired.
- CPR/First Aid certified desired.
- At least 3-5 years of construction experience is required.
